- The distance between Julianehb, Greenland and Rio Verde, Brazil is approximately 8,754 km or 5,440 mi.
- To reach Julianehb in this distance one would set out from Rio Verde bearing 2.4°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Julianehb bearing 4.7° or N .
- Julianehb has a tundra climate (ET) whereas Rio Verde has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Julianehb is in or near the boreal rain forest biome whereas Rio Verde is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The average temperature is 21.9 °C (39.4°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 8.9 °C (16°F) more in Julianehb.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 850.5 mm (33.5 in) less which is equivalent to 850.5 l/m² (20.87 US gal/ft²) or 8,505,000 l/ha (909,241 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 40.1° lower in Julianehb than in Rio Verde.
- Relative humidity levels are 10.3%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 18.8°C (33.9°F) lower.
